Transaction 108cfd39feefe519ec44f9f4e6d491236d9db6d9a95d9e6856848bf39517aa3e
1 Input
2 Outputs
- 108cfd39feefe519ec44f9f4e6d491236d9db6d9a95d9e6856848bf39517aa3e:0
- 108cfd39feefe519ec44f9f4e6d491236d9db6d9a95d9e6856848bf39517aa3e:1
value 50000000
address 1AKE5nEqGWXZd6X8akTTaerqnVhcrgdicV
value 7883708577
address 1Lh6inDHfetMJ6fKp1Bp658t1FMRTgiS96